Williams FW08C: Ayrton Senna’s first F1 test car
Ayrton Senna had his first F1 test driving a Williams FW08C. His nephew and current Williams pilot Bruno Senna drove the car at Goodwood.
Renault RE40: Prost drives car he almost won title in
The Renault RE40 could – perhaps should – have been the first turbo-powered car to win the world championship.

McLaren MP4-13: McLaren’s last constructors’ title-winner 30th June 2012, 16:39
McLaren won their most recent constructors’ championship with the Adrian Newey-designed MP4-13 in 1998. It also holds Goodwood’s hill record…
